A Hierarchical Extended Kohonen Map (HEKM) learns to associate actions to perceptions under the supervision of a planner: they cooperate to solve path nding problems. We argue for the utility of using the hierarchical version of the KM instead of the \\at" KM. We measure the beneets of cooperative learning due to the interaction of neighboring neurons in the HEKM. We highlight a beneecial side-eeect obtained by transferring motion skill from the planner to the HEKM, namely, smoothness of motion.
